Ok, for starters I have a 1995 De Sol DOHC that is all original except radio, & wheels. It is Milano Red and in the body shop getting body work and fresh paint, & windshield & weatherstrips.Next is radio & speaker up-grade, nothing too extreme just great sound when I have the top off. Next is the rims & tires but thats where I really am stuck. Without putting $2000.00 in coil over kit what will give me a lower look wider look without modifications? Got any ideas? I kinda like the Rota rb Hyper lip gun-metal grey, any thoughts, ideas?

nothing will give you a lower look except lowered suspension. you don't need $2,000 to properly lower your car since there are a million different after market suspension companies that cater to your car look into Progress Technology CS1 i believe they make a good quality american made full coil system for your car in the $600 dollar range.
Progress Technology: Anti-roll bars, sport springs, coil-overs, camber kits and more since 1995!
you can find them cheaper online if you search. side note your not going to find a higher quality full suspension kit other then progress in that price range.
